Might sound like a dumb question/ but I need to know this. I'm going to swap out a pair of 675 open chamber heads, and replace them with a set of heart shaped 302 heads. Since I do not yet have the 302 heads. My question is....are the threaded holes on the section of the head closest to the water pump passenger side the same on the 675s and 302s for alternator mounting/ and the threaded hole down by the front lower cylinder head bolt.... better yet anyone got a picture of the front water pump edge view of the passenger side of a 302 head ??
 
They should be...I used all my original '67 brackets on my 302 install...no mods necessary. Sorry, I don't have a pic.

Hope this helps....
